Prevent cache from consuming too much memory

Change the cache in `CachingOperationInvoker` to be a reference based
map and also clean stale entries when a specific threshold is met.

Fixes gh-28313

long accessTime = System.currentTimeMillis();
if (this.cachedResponses.size() > CACHE_CLEANUP_THRESHOLD) {
cleanExpiredCachedResponses(accessTime);
}
ApiVersion contextApiVersion = context.getApiVersion();
CacheKey cacheKey = new CacheKey(contextApiVersion, context.getSecurityContext().getPrincipal());
CachedResponse cached = this.cachedResponses.get(cacheKey);
@@ -89,6 +96,20 @@ public class CachingOperationInvoker implements OperationInvoker {
return cached.getResponse();
}
private void cleanExpiredCachedResponses(long accessTime) {
try {
Iterator<Entry<CacheKey, CachedResponse>> iterator = this.cachedResponses.entrySet().iterator();
while (iterator.hasNext()) {
Entry<CacheKey, CachedResponse> entry = iterator.next();
if (entry.getValue().isStale(accessTime, this.timeToLive)) {
iterator.remove();
}
}
}
catch (Exception ex) {
}
}
